It is allready in ports: www/firefox3 =20 > gmake:***[libgiofam.la] Error 1 >=20 > I have done a portsnap update already.=20 Using portsnap is not enough; it just updates the ports tree. You also need to update your installed ports. > Please dont flame me for not looking on google for the error as I have > not really worried about it until now, when I need firefox. You need to update your installed ports. You're missing gio-fam-backend, which is now needed by the gtk+ toolkit which is needed for firefox. Use portmaster or portupgrade to upgrade all you installed ports.
